Pressure control in pneumatic systems

Compressors deliver air at high pressure (8–12 bar), but most pneumatic equipment — cylinders, valves, tools — operates optimally at 5–6 bar. A pressure reducer at each point of use delivers exactly the pressure required.

Reducing pressure where it's not needed saves energy: every bar reduction represents approximately 7% savings on compressor costs. Equipment also lasts longer when fed at the correct pressure.

Why is a pressure reducer needed on compressed air lines?
Compressors typically operate at 8–10 bar, but most pneumatic tools and actuators work optimally at 5–6 bar. A pressure reducer at each work station delivers the correct pressure, extending equipment life, improving control, and saving energy — each bar reduction saves approximately 7% on compressor running costs.
What is the difference between air regulators and gas regulators?
Functionally similar, but gas regulators have dedicated connections (different for each gas per CEN/ISO standards), compatible materials, and calibrated flow capacities. Industrial compressed air uses standard BSP/NPT threads and NBR/EPDM seals. For specific gases (nitrogen, CO₂, argon) or high-purity applications, contact us for certified models.
With or without pressure gauge?
Regulators with integrated gauge (or gauge port) allow immediate visual monitoring of the outlet pressure — recommended where consistent pressure is critical. Models with two gauges show both inlet and outlet, useful for diagnosing supply issues. For panel-mounted applications, separate gauges may be preferred.
How do I size a compressed air pressure reducer?
Key parameters: flow rate (Nl/min or m³/h), maximum inlet pressure, required outlet pressure range, and connections (G 1/4, G 1/2, G 1...). Size the reducer at least 20% above actual flow to avoid excessive pressure drop. Contact us for sizing support.
What is an FRL unit?
FRL (Filter-Regulator-Lubricator) is a combined unit integrating air treatment in one compact block: filter removes particles and water, regulator sets pressure, lubricator adds oil mist for pneumatic tools. Standard on industrial pneumatic lines to condition air before tools and actuators. Available in sizes 1/8" to 1".
